An S-band frontend receiver for mobile TV in 65nm CMOS

Abstract
This paper presents a frontend receiver for S-band mobile TV applications. The direct conversion receiver covers the 2.635-2.66 GHz band using a frequency multiplication scheme to generate the LO. The LNA operates either in a digitally controlled gain mode or in a bypass state. The receiver achieves 96 dB of maximum gain with a corresponding NF and out-of-band IIP3 of 2.9 dB and -8 dBm, respectively. The frontend current consumption is 19 mA from 1.2 V power supply. The receiver is implemented in a 65 nm CMOS process.
